Small College Championships was largest co Tampa beat Concordia University Irvine to capture the Division II crown, Mary Hardin-Baylor defeated Berry to earn their second-straight Division III national title, and the Webber Warriors defeated the University of Mobile to win their fourth-straight NAIA title at the AVCA Small College Beach Championships at Gulf Shores Public Beach April 17-19.
The tourney is the largest collegiate beach volleyball event in the country, as 33 teams (18 Division II schools, 9 Division III schools and 6 NAIA schools) competed in 455 total matches during the championship weekend. The AVCA Small College Beach Volleyball Championships, held for its first six years at Hickory Point Beach in Tavares, FL, is scheduled to return to Gulf Shores through 2027.
